Ayodhya: On Saturday, Uttar Pradesh CM Yogi Adityanath visited Ayodhya to take stock of preparation for the Bhumi Pujan(foundation stone laying ceremony), which is scheduled on 5th August, at the Ram Janmabhoomi premises. He promised a grand function for this ceremony as this ‘momentous occasion has come after 500 years’.

The Chief Minister began his Ayodhya tour with a trip to the Ram Janmabhoomi complex that will be the venue of the August 5 ceremony  that Prime Minister Narendra Modi is also scheduled to attend. He was seen offering prayers to Lord Ram at the site.

Later, Yogi Adityanath met with officials and religious leaders over preparations for the ceremony.

“There will be ‘deepotsava’ in all houses and temples on the nights of 4th and 5th August,” he said at the meeting attended by the Ayodhya MP, MLAs, members of Shri Ram Janmabhoomi Teerth Kshetra Trust and local administration.

According to the president of the Temple Trust, Mahant Nritya Gopal Das, on August 5 Prime Minister Narendra Modi will lay the foundation stone of the Ram temple in Ayodhya at 12.15PM at Ram Janmabhoomi.

After the bhoomi Pujan ceremony the construction of Ram temple in Ayodhya will begin in which CM of many states, Ministers from the Union cabinet and RSS chief Mohan Bhagwat will also participate in the function. Due to the coronavirus pandemic only 200 people are allowed to attend the ceremony a trust member has said that all social distancing preventive measures will be followed at the event.

In November 2019, The Supreme Court had handed over all the responsibility to the central Government for the construction of a Ram temple.

Order by the central government to look upon the construction of Ram temple in Ayodhya and hand over the responsibility  to the 15 members of Ram Janmabhoomi Teerth Kshetra Trust.

On 5 February, The PM had announced the foundation of a trust for construction of Ram temple in Ayodhya.
